Output 624503900717de88866a75b70b102433d62247b2dbe79da9200c599188a6880a:68

value
10560884
script pubkey
OP_0 OP_PUSHBYTES_20 eaf65655bd8681d1999da766ccd4678ed0d20580
address
bc1qatm9v4das6qarxva5anve4r83mgdypvqvgy8p4
transaction
624503900717de88866a75b70b102433d62247b2dbe79da9200c599188a6880a
confirmations
151680
spent
true